Shopping/Things to Buy in Himachal Pradesh

Himachal Pradesh, nestled in the majestic Himalayas, is not only a haven for nature enthusiasts but also a paradise for shoppers seeking unique handicrafts, delectable edibles, and cultural artifacts. From bustling bazaars to serene mountain markets, the state offers a plethora of items that reflect its rich heritage and craftsmanship. Here’s a curated guide to the must-buy items when shopping in Himachal Pradesh.​


🧣 1. Kullu and Kinnauri Shawls

Renowned for their intricate patterns and vibrant colors, Kullu and Kinnauri shawls are handwoven masterpieces. Crafted from fine wool, these shawls not only provide warmth but also narrate tales of the region’s rich heritage through their designs. While Kullu shawls are known for their geometric patterns, Kinnauri variants often feature motifs inspired by nature and local folklore.


🎨 2. Kangra and Chamba Paintings

Originating from the Kangra Valley, these miniature paintings are celebrated for their delicate brushwork and vibrant hues. Often depicting themes from Hindu mythology, especially tales of Radha and Krishna, Kangra paintings are a testament to the region’s artistic legacy. Similarly, Chamba is noted for its miniature Pahari paintings, where Basohli style of Pahari paintings took roots with Nikku, the artist of Basohli migrating from Guler to Chamba in the eighteenth century. The paintings of Chamba encompass both miniatures and murals and the Mughal influence is clearly discerned in these paintings.


🧵 3. Chamba Rumal Embroidery

The Chamba Rumal is a traditional handkerchief embroidered with intricate designs, often illustrating scenes from epics like the Mahabharata and Ramayana. Using untwisted silk threads, this art form showcases the impeccable craftsmanship of Himachali artisans.


🧢 4. Himachali Caps (Topis)

A symbol of Himachali identity, these woolen caps come in various styles, including the Kullu, Kinnauri, and Bushahri variants. Characterized by their vibrant bands and geometric patterns, these caps are both functional and fashionable.


🍵 5. Kangra Tea

Grown in the Kangra Valley, this tea is known for its unique flavor profile and aromatic qualities. Available in both green and black varieties, Kangra tea offers a refreshing taste that’s distinct from other Indian teas.


🍯 6. Organic Honey and Herbal Products

Himachal’s pristine environment fosters the production of pure honey and a range of herbal products. From wildflower honey to herbal teas and natural oils, these products are both healthful and flavorful.


🪵 7. Wooden Handicrafts

The state’s artisans are adept at crafting wooden items like carved boxes, utensils, and decorative pieces. These handicrafts, often made from locally sourced wood, reflect the region’s rich cultural tapestry.


🧿 8. Tibetan and Himalayan Artifacts

Influenced by neighboring Tibetan culture, Himachal offers a plethora of artifacts such as prayer wheels, Thangka paintings, and Buddhist statues. These items not only serve as souvenirs but also provide a glimpse into the spiritual traditions of the region.
